Save

User stylishfabric98 uploaded this Praying Mantis - Green Praying Mantis Illustration PNG PNG image on March 10, 2025, 2:18 am. The resolution of this file is 3164x3804px and its file size is: 2.13 MB. This PNG image is filed under the tags: